Abstract
Polymeric materials are provided characterized by hard segments and copolymer soft blocks comprising hydrophobic and hydrophilic components. The polymeric materials may be mixed with a base polymer and/or inorganic salts. The polymeric materials and mixtures containing same are characterized by improved moisture vapor transmission rates. The polymeric materials may be formed into films for use as wound dressings, burn dressings, surgical drapes, semipermeable membranes, and coatings for textiles.
